About Teleios Collaborative Network
The Teleios Collaborative Network distinguishes itself through a commitment to holistic care, recognizing that end-of-life journeys are uniquely personal. They operate on the principle of collaboration, working closely with patients, their families, and a network of healthcare professionals to create a customized care plan. This isnât simply about medical treatment; itâs about addressing the emotional, spiritual, and social needs that accompany serious illness. Their aim is to provide comfort, dignity, and peace of mind during a challenging time.
Key Features and Services
- Hospice Care: The core of their operation is providing professional hospice care, encompassing medical, emotional, and spiritual support.
- Collaborative Approach: They emphasize teamwork, involving physicians, nurses, social workers, chaplains, and volunteers in a coordinated effort.
- Patient and Family Education: Teleios provides extensive education to patients and their families, empowering them to make informed decisions and actively participate in their care.
- Respite Care: Recognizing the demanding nature of caregiving, they offer respite care services to provide temporary relief for family members.
- Bereavement Support: Support extends beyond the patientâs passing, with bereavement services available to help families cope with loss.
